Details of Event
13 December 1918: Fatal Pit Accident - A miner named Robert Clephane, and residing at Overton Road, Kirkcaldy, met his death at Dundonald Colliery, Cardenden, on Friday morning. Clephane had just finished his work and was preparing to leave for the pit bottom, when some supports in the roof gave way and a quantity of debris fell on him. The quantity was not so great, but he was caught by the neck when knocked down and was killed instantaneously. What makes the case all the sadder is that he had been in France for 3 1/2 years and had only been back in the pit for four shifts when the accident happened. Deceased was 24 years of age and unmarried. [Dunfermline Journal 21 December 1918]
